Rio de Janeiro is a city on the Brazilian coast which has been in the media limelight in recent times; as well as being a major venue at the 2014 World Cup, it' will also host the 2016 Summer Olympics. Rio's most famous landmarks, the Christ the Redeemer Statue, Sugar Loaf Mountain, Ipanema and Copacabana Beach, are well known around the world and attractive places to visit.

Most visitors to Rio will be immediately inclined towards the iconic coastline which lies to the south of the city centre. Depending on where you're staying, hiring a car in Rio de Janeiro is often the best way to make this trip. Once at the coast you'll experience the surreal familiarity of Sugar Loaf Mountain, Christ the Redeemer, Corcovado and the Two Brothers, which characterise this part of town. Take your pick of iconic Rio beaches and the Ipanema and Copacabana are the two most renowned, but Prainha or Grumari may be more practical if you are using a car.
